The 'Tulip' shape was introduced in October 1931 as a pretty, new design for tea ware, coffee sets, or fancies. The cups display a large tulip embossed on each side, while the handles are in the form of butterflies with the wings extended backwards. The clarity of the painting and the very dainty shapes are now regarded as characteristic of the period. The 'Tulip' design, registered no. 765828, was ordered by Queen Mary, and some examples are marked "As Supplied to H.M. the Queen."
